The article deals with the issue of the legal force of the Constitution of the Republic of Uzbekistan. The supreme legal force of the constitution is a special legal property that distinguishes it from other acts. It lies in the fact that the norms of the Constitution always take precedence over the provisions of other laws, and even more so acts of executive power; laws and by-laws must be adopted by the bodies provided for in the Constitution and in accordance with the procedure established by it; if a law conflicts with the Constitution, it is either repealed or brought into line with it. The Basic Law of our country has the highest legal force and direct effect and is applied throughout the territory of the Republic of Uzbekistan. And it is this provision that indicates that constitutional norms can be used for real legal application. The direct effect of the Constitution is the ability to directly regulate legal relations and resolve cases in courts based on constitutional provisions and norms. In the conditions of modern reality, any constitution must have one inalienable quality – direct action.
